Why Long-Term Partnerships Matter

Building a solid foundation with a PR agency can yield a host of advantages that a short-term project-based approach may not deliver. Long-term partnerships allow for a deeper understanding of your brand, industry, and target audience, enabling the agency to create more customized and impactful PR strategies tailored to your specific needs.

By collaborating with a PR agency over an extended period, you can establish trust, open lines of communication, and work towards common goals more effectively. The agency becomes an extension of your team, aligning its efforts with your brand values and long-term objectives. This synergy can result in a more cohesive and consistent public image that resonates with your target market.

The Benefits of Long-Term Partnerships

Partnering with a PR agency on a long-term basis offers several key advantages, including:

1. **Consistent Messaging:** Over time, a long-term partnership allows for the development of consistent messaging across all communication channels. This consistency strengthens brand identity and helps build brand recognition among your target audience.

2. **Strategic Planning:** Long-term partnerships enable PR agencies to design comprehensive, strategic plans that align with your overall business objectives. This strategic approach can lead to more impactful PR campaigns and better results in the long run.

3. **In-Depth Understanding:** By working closely with your team for an extended period, the PR agency gains a deep understanding of your brand, industry nuances, and target audience. This insight allows them to craft more personalized and effective PR initiatives.

4. **Continuous Improvement:** Long-term partnerships foster a culture of continuous improvement. The agency can track results over time, analyze data, and adjust strategies based on performance, ensuring ongoing success and growth for your brand.

5. **Cost Efficiency:** While short-term projects may seem more cost-effective initially, long-term partnerships often result in better ROI in the long term. Agencies that are invested in a long-term relationship are more likely to provide additional value and go the extra mile to ensure your success.

Actionable Insights for Building Long-Term Partnerships

To maximize the benefits of a long-term partnership with a PR agency, consider the following actionable insights:

1. **Set Clear Objectives:** Clearly define your goals and expectations from the outset to ensure that both parties are aligned. Regularly revisit and adjust these objectives as needed to stay on track.

2. **Open Communication:** Establish open lines of communication with your PR agency to facilitate collaboration and transparency. Regular check-ins, feedback sessions, and brainstorming meetings can enhance the partnership.

3. **Invest in Relationship Building:** Treat your PR agency as a strategic partner rather than a service provider. Invest time in building a strong relationship based on trust, respect, and mutual understanding.

4. **Collaborative Approach:** Encourage a collaborative approach where ideas are shared, and feedback is welcomed from both sides. Mutual respect and teamwork are essential for a successful partnership.

5. **Measure and Analyze Results:** Implement robust tracking and measurement tools to monitor the performance of PR campaigns. Analyzing data and insights can help identify areas for improvement and optimize future strategies.

FAQs

**Q: How do I choose the right PR agency for a long-term partnership?**
A: When selecting a PR agency for a long-term partnership, consider factors such as industry expertise, track record of success, cultural fit, communication style, and ability to align with your brand values and objectives.

**Q: What is the typical duration of a long-term partnership with a PR agency?**
A: Long-term partnerships with PR agencies can vary in duration depending on individual needs and objectives. It is advisable to establish clear expectations and milestones at the outset to ensure a mutually beneficial and successful long-term relationship.

**Q: How can I measure the success of a long-term partnership with a PR agency?**
A: Success in a long-term partnership with a PR agency can be measured through key performance indicators (KPIs) such as media coverage, brand mentions, audience engagement metrics, lead generation, and overall brand perception in the market.

**Q: What are the red flags to watch out for when working with a PR agency on a long-term basis?**
A: Red flags in a long-term partnership with a PR agency may include lack of communication, missed deadlines, inconsistent results, poor alignment with brand values, and a lack of transparency in reporting and performance tracking. Addressing these issues early is crucial to maintaining a healthy partnership.
